7: E-Book Readers and E-Ink: their Past, Present and Future
Ink has been used for thousands of years, and the principle of ink upon paper to convey thoughts, ideas and messages is a sound one. Paper is easy to carry around, and does not require a power source, but it also has limitations. It is finite, and has to be replaced when used, and what is written cannot be updated. Let’s, in this article, have a look at an electronic equivalent of ordinary ink that would overcome these defects.

20: How Does a Film Camera Work?
A Frenchman named Louis Lumiere is frequently recognized for inventing the first motion picture camera. In 1895, he invented the “Cinematographe” – a portable motion-picture camera, projector and film processing device, all in one invention. Motion pictures started to become very popular after the introduction of Cinematographe.

21: The History of Camcorder
A video camera and a VCR are two inseparable devices during the time when camcorder was not yet out in the market. JVC introduced VHS while Sony launched Umatic and Betamax making video recording more mobile. The VCR comprised of a detachable cassette player and a television tuner unit.
